About Me: Dr. Satadru Das Adhikary is currently holding the position of Associate Professor in the Department of Civil Engineering at Indian Institute of Technology (ISM), Dhanbad. Prior to joining IIT (ISM), Dhanbad, he was a post-doctoral research fellow at National University of Singapore (NUS) for 2 years 3 months. Dr. Adhikary received his B.Eng. with first class honors from IIEST, Shibpur in 2007 and Ph.D. from Nanyang Technological University (NTU), Singapore in 2014. He has published two patents and developed 4 GUI-based computer programs out of which 2 are filed for Copyright in India. In total, he has 13 years 1 month of research, teaching and industry experience till November 2024. Till now, he has published 64 articles, in which 10 articles as book/book chapter, 25 articles are in International Journals, 17 articles are in International Conference Proceedings, 12 articles as reports, thesis, magazine and research bulletin. He is the recipient of “Promising Young Structural Engineer Award 2020” from Indian Association of Structural Engineers (IAStructE). Currently, he is serving as an Associate editor of ASCE Practice Periodical on Structural Design and Construction Journal from July 2020, Technical Committee Member: IEC Impact and Explosion of RILEM, Europe, Associate Member of ACI Committee 370, Blast and Impact Load Effects, Working Group Member of TG 2.12-Protective Concrete Structures against Hazards of International Federation for Structural Concrete and Technical Committee Member of Blast, Shock and Impact of ASCE. He served as guest editor for November edition of 2021 of the Indian Concrete Journal (ICJ). He is a Member of American Society of Civil Engineers (ASCE), Member of American Concrete Institute (ACI), Member of RILEM, Member of The Institution of Engineers India (IEI) and Life Member of Indian Society for Construction Materials and Structures (ISCMS). He is the reviewer of various Journals such as American Concrete Institute (ACI) Structural Journal, American Concrete Institute (ACI) Material Journal, ASCE Journal of Structural Engineering, ASCE Journal of Materials in Civil Engineering, Construction and Building Materials, Cement and Concrete Composites, International Journal of Impact Engineering, Engineering Structures Journal, Structures Journal from Elsevier, Structure and Infrastructure Engineering Journal from Taylor and Francis, Advances in Structural Engineering Journal from SAGE Publisher, Shock and Vibration Journal from Hindawi Publisher, Proceeding of the ICE - Engineering and Computational Mechanics Journal, Indian Concrete Journal, Journal of The Institution of Engineers (India): Series A - Springer Link etc. He had delivered invited talk at IEI (India), BIT Sindri, NIT Warangal, SVNIT Surat and Indian Association of Structural Engineers (IAStructE) (Eastern Zone), Kolkata. Till now, he has guided 2 PhD, 15 M. Tech. and 19 B. Tech. students and currently guiding 3 Ph. D. students. His research interests encompass a wide spectrum of areas such as blast, impact and fire engineering, sustainable structural materials, structural concrete and steel, protective technology, repairing & retrofitting of structures etc.
